This was the best book I've read in a really, really long time. I bought it because I love Trevor Noah on the Daily Show and I thought it would be a light hearted, funny read. It turned out to be nothing of what I expected. This book made me feel an entire spectrum of emotions. I laughed and I cried. I never imagined that the funny guy I watch on The Daily Show lived such an interesting life, to say the least. As if the story wasn't good enough, Trevor's reading of it makes it that much better. Read this book. You will absolutely not regret it.
